Yangon is not a fun place to be, and I think it’s going to get a lot worse over the next few days. People are queueing up for HOURS on end (like 8 hours at a time) to try to get fuel, and are then limited to just a few gallons at a time. Supermarkets are running out of food and drinking water, and it could start to get ugly in terms of civil unrest as people start to panic.
Fortunately for me, i’m a foreigner and will (I hope!) be taken care of by my employer and my embassy, but it is a tragedy that the vast majority of Burmese people can’t say the same thing. I’m definitely one of the lucky ones.
